Re: FIRST does have other options re Enistein.

Team 180 had comm problems and we worked through them. We lost communications in the last match as well. However, we were ready at a moment's notice to reboot the robot to get as much play time as we possibly could. We foresaw this potential problem and changed our strategy on the fly. Also, I showed some of the 118 kids how to reboot and what to look for in the event of a problem. I'm not sure if they tried it or not, but I wanted them to move almost as much as they did.

The reason our alliance played so well was that 16 could retrieve balls from our opponents and pass them to us. I didn't see any other team play such incredible defense the entire competition. One could perhaps even go so far as to say that that Bomb Squad could have been paired with any two good key shooters and come out extremely competitive. I'm sure there were a couple good robots that were individually better than any robot on our alliance, but the alliance teamwork is what made the difference.

We could also triple balance very quickly. I think the fact that we never had to shows more than actually triple balancing. I hope that hateful comments such as these aren't shared with the kids. This certainly doesn't help spread the message of FIRST.
